Q:How long does it take to ship something from Poland to the USA?
Shipping from Poland to the US varies greatly by service, from fast couriers (1-5 business days) like FedEx/UPS to postal services (1-3 weeks, sometimes more) like Poczta Polska/USPS, with ocean freight taking 3-4 weeks (plus feeder time to EU ports). Expect 1-5 days for premium courier, 1-3 weeks for standard postal, and 20+ days for sea freight, with customs and peak seasons adding delays.

Q:Is a piano dolly better than hiring movers?
A piano dolly helps with short, flat moves but hiring professional piano movers is almost always better for safety, preventing costly damage (like a cracked soundboard or ruined floors), and handling stairs/tight spots, as they have specialized equipment, experience, and insurance for these heavy, delicate instruments. While a dolly saves money upfront, the risk of injury or significant repair costs usually outweighs the cost of professionals, especially for valuable or grand pianos.
Q:Is there a piano in Warsaw airport?
Interesting fact: The airport took its name after Fryderyk Chopin and his music, which is loved around the world. To promote his works, there are two pianos set up at the airport - one in zone B in the generally accessible part of the departures hall, the other just before the passage to the passport check counter.

Q:Can FedEx ship a mattress?
Can I ship a mattress through FedEx? Yes, you can. If you're shipping a mattress, you must pack it in a mattress shipping box. We also recommend that you pack it in heavy-duty plastic before you box and ship it.
